UFC 23: Ultimate Japan 2 (1999)

UFC 23: Ultimate Japan 2 (1999)

1999-11-19 Japan, United States of America 168 Min. PG-13
5.6 4 votes

Overview

UFC 23: Ultimate Japan 2 was a mixed martial arts event held by the Ultimate Fighting Championship on November 19, 1999 at Tokyo Bay NK Hall in Tokyo, Japan.